Editorial Notes

Hiring managers seeking a Junior Account Manager in the "Other" industry, specializing in Finance & Accounting, prioritize precision, client support aptitude, and foundational financial knowledge. Entry-level candidates must demonstrate meticulousness in data entry, a proactive approach to client queries, and an understanding of basic financial processes. Key achievements to highlight include accurate transaction processing, successful query resolution, and supporting senior staff in ledger management or compliance tasks. Relevant certifications like the FINRA SIE or proficiency in specific accounting software such as QuickBooks or Xero are highly valued. Terminology like "client liaison," "transaction integrity," and "compliance adherence" resonates strongly.

This example CV excels by structuring content to address these specific needs. It effectively quantifies achievements, such as "processed 50+ daily client transactions with 99% accuracy" or "resolved 15 unique client inquiries per shift, improving satisfaction scores by 10%." Skills are thoughtfully grouped into categories like "Financial Software & Tools" (listing Excel, Salesforce, SAP) and "Client Relationship Management" (detailing communication and problem-solving). Crucially, the resume clearly highlights relevant certifications and specific CRM or accounting platforms, signaling immediate operational readiness.

Frequently Asked Questions

What's the best structure for an entry-level Account Manager resume?
For an entry-level Account Manager, a functional or hybrid resume format can effectively highlight transferable skills if direct experience is limited. Begin with a compelling professional summary emphasizing your communication, customer service, and relationship-building abilities. Follow with a dedicated 'Skills' section that groups both soft and hard skills, then detail any sales, customer support, or client-facing experiences, even if they were internships or part-time roles.
What key skills should an entry-level Account Manager highlight?
Emphasize excellent communication, active listening, problem-solving, negotiation, and strong organizational skills. Highlight proficiency in CRM software like Salesforce or HubSpot, and demonstrate a clear customer-centric approach. Include any experience in sales support, customer service, conflict resolution, or project coordination that involved client interactions.
How can I write strong achievement bullets or a professional summary as an entry-level Account Manager?
Your professional summary should clearly articulate your passion for building client relationships and your eagerness to contribute to business growth. For achievement bullets, focus on quantifiable outcomes or positive client interactions. For example, 'Assisted senior account managers in client onboarding, ensuring a smooth transition for 15+ new customers' or 'Resolved customer inquiries efficiently, contributing to a 90% positive feedback rate.'
Which optional sections matter most for an entry-level Account Manager?
A 'Volunteer Experience' section demonstrating leadership or client interaction can be valuable. 'Relevant Projects' from academic work or extracurricular activities that involved client engagement or sales initiatives are also beneficial. 'Certifications' in sales techniques, CRM software, or customer service best practices can significantly boost your resume. Any roles involving direct customer interaction, even if not explicitly 'Account Manager,' should be included.
